David Weekley Homes: 50 Years of Homebuilding Experience

David Weekley Homes celebrates 50 years of homebuilding in 2026 and has built more than 130,000 homes across the country. Its history in the area stretches back to 1986, giving the company four decades of experience in the Central Texas and Hill Country landscape.

David Weekley Homes is also the first builder to earn the industry’s Triple Crown of recognition: America’s Best Builder, National Builder of the Year, and the National Housing Quality Award. For Provence buyers, that national reputation is paired with longstanding local experience and an award-winning approach to home design.

Drees Custom Homes: Generations of Craftsmanship

Few homebuilders can point to a history as extensive as Drees Custom Homes. Founded in 1928, Drees remains family-owned and operated nearly a century later and has grown into one of the country’s largest privately owned homebuilders.

Drees is also a recipient of the homebuilding industry’s Triple Crown and is known for combining its experience with opportunities for personalization. That balance of craftsmanship and customization gives Phase II buyers the ability to make selections that better reflect how they want to live in their new Provence home.

Step Outside Provence and Discover Bee Cave

Located along Hamilton Pool Road, Provence puts Phase II homeowners within easy reach of Bee Cave, Lake Travis, and the natural destinations of the western Austin Hill Country.

The nearby Hill Country Galleria provides shopping, dining, entertainment, and year-round events. Residents can also enjoy the trails and open spaces of Bee Cave Central Park or spend an afternoon on the course at Falconhead Golf Club.

For those looking to get farther outdoors, some of the Hill Country’s best-known destinations are within reach. Milton Reimers Ranch Park, Hamilton Pool Preserve, Pace Bend Park, and Lake Travis create opportunities for hiking, biking, climbing, boating, paddleboarding, and weekends spent exploring Central Texas.

It means homeowners can enjoy the quieter setting and rolling terrain of Provence while remaining connected to the shopping, dining, recreation, and entertainment that make Bee Cave and the surrounding Hill Country such a desirable place to live.
